[Remote] Senior Creative, Influencer Marketing

Remote · USA Full-time New today

Note: The job is a remote job and is open to candidates in USA. Collectively is the global leader in influencer marketing, combining strategy, creative, and technology to deliver innovative influencer work. They are seeking a Senior Creative, Influencer Marketing to lead ideation and conceptual development for competitive pitches and high-visibility client initiatives, leveraging a deep understanding of creator culture and digital trends.

Responsibilities

  • Lead Creative for Our Biggest Swings — You’ll develop bold, tension-driven concepts that form the creative backbone of our most competitive pitches and flagship client programs. This means generating ideas that are platform-native, digitally fluent, and built on real cultural friction—transforming strategic territories into campaigns that earn attention, spark conversation, and resonate deeply with digital audiences who can smell inauthenticity from a mile away. And while social is home base, you’re equally comfortable thinking beyond it: from influencer-led events and experiential activations to influencer-led TV spots and fully integrated campaigns that show up everywhere a brand needs to be
  • Turn Insights into Ideas — Great creative doesn’t start from a blank page—it starts from a tension. You’ll work closely with strategists to absorb audience research, digital trend signals, and category context, then transform that raw material into ideas with genuine creative conflict at their core: the friction between what a brand stands for and what culture is demanding, between what audiences expect and what surprises them, between the familiar and the unexpected. That tension is what makes ideas magnetic
  • Bridge Creative and Strategy — You’ll work hand-in-hand with Strategy partners, participating in brief reviews and collaborative ideation sessions to ensure creative concepts are rooted in real insight. Your role is to be both creative lead and thought partner—ensuring every idea pushes into unexpected territory while laddering back to a clear strategic foundation
  • Cross-Functional Partnership — You’ll partner closely with Business Development and Client Partnerships to bring creative thinking to business opportunities across net new pitches and key client programs. You’re comfortable moving between teams, translating creative vision into the language each audience needs to hear—and you genuinely enjoy the variety. One week you’re cracking a campaign for a big CPG brand, the next you’re in the world of luxury, beauty, or B2B tech. You flex your creative instincts to fit the category without losing your edge
  • Tapped into Culture + Trends — You’ll help lead creative trend reporting and POV development, keeping teams wired into what’s shaping digital culture, social platforms, and Gen Z behavior in real time. You know the difference between a trend worth chasing and one that’s already peaked—and you know how to use that intelligence to build creative ideas with longevity, not just virality. You’ll contribute to playbooks and creative standards that level up our output and help clients earn genuine relevance in the creator space
